Introduction
Performance management is refer to the performance management tool which helps
managers in evaluating and monitoring the performance of employees. The main objective of
this is to make such type of working environment in which employees can perform best and their
abilities are well used (Samuel, 2021). This consist of certain methods like performance
appraisal programmes and 360 degree feedback etc. these helps in enhancing employees
performance and developing their skills as well. This report is based on Sainsbury which is the
largest chain of supermarket in UK and founded in the year 1922. this proposal covers researches
aim, objectives, research methodology and conclusion.

Research methods
Research approach : Research approaches brings two kinds of methods. These are
inductive and deductive method of approaches of research. Further, within this research,
deductive method is used for collection and analysing the data and information in most effective
manner. It helps in achieving researches aim and objectives and it is dependent on quantitative
research. This approach helps in collecting numerical data and information.
Research strategy : Research strategy is the method of collecting and gathering the data
and information in most effective manner. Further it includes certain strategies like experimental
research, interview, survey, action research etc. this will be helpful in gathering data and
information. Within this study, researcher is using literature review and survey to complete this
research (Inuaesiet, Okon, and Akpan, 2021). Literature review is made for analysing diverse
books and articles and present it in effective manner. It is presented through different methods.
Also survey includes questionnaire which is needed for this study. In this close ended questions
are made for filling it with respondents.
Research method : Research method is used for developing the informational and
gathering true interpretation. This includes qualitative and quantitative research method.
Qualitative method is the one which helps in collecting theoretical informational and this helps in
collecting better information. Further, quantitative information is the one which brings numerical
data and information. Within this study, investigator is using quantitative method which brings
numerical information about the topic and also there is a use of questionnaire survey. This helps
in bringing true and valid information. Also it helps in collecting data through use of charts and
tables.
